Firstly, look for clinics with a diverse range of services catering to all ages, from pediatric care to comprehensive adult treatments. This ensures that regardless of your age or dental needs, you can receive consistent and specialized care within the same practice. For instance, consider local pediatric dentists in McAllen who have experience treating children from infancy through adolescence, creating a comfortable and welcoming environment for young patients.
Affordability is another critical factor. Many family dentistry practices in McAllen offer various payment plans and accept most major insurance providers to make quality dental care accessible. Researching affordable family dental clinics in McAllen can help you find options that fit your budget without compromising on the care you receive. Some practices even have their own financial coordinators who can assist with navigating insurance benefits and managing costs.
Beyond services and affordability, consider the clinic’s location and accessibility. A dentist office conveniently located in McAllen, perhaps near other healthcare facilities or with ample parking, can save time and reduce logistical stress. Additionally, check patient reviews to gauge the quality of care, staff professionalism, and overall patient experience. Positive feedback regarding kid’s dental care services in McAllen from satisfied families can offer valuable insights into a practice’s strengths and commitment to patient well-being.

Begin by gathering recommendations from trusted sources such as friends, family, or neighbors who reside in McAllen. Word-of-mouth referrals often offer valuable insights into dentist offices that prioritize patient satisfaction and excellent oral health outcomes.
Next, leverage online platforms and directories specifically designed to connect patients with local healthcare providers. Websites like Zocdoc or Yelp allow you to filter searches based on key criteria such as location, specialties, insurance acceptance, and patient reviews. For instance, a search for “recommended family dentists McAllen” or “trusted kids’ dentist office McAllen” can yield a list of highly rated practices. Reading authentic patient experiences can provide critical insights into the quality of care and the overall environment at different dental offices.
Once you have compiled a shortlist of potential dentists, conduct further research to ensure they align with your family’s needs. Consider factors such as their areas of expertise (e.g., pediatric dentistry, cosmetic procedures), office hours, accessibility for emergency appointments, and whether they accept your insurance plan. Additionally, visiting the dentist’s website can offer valuable information about their services, technology, and commitment to patient education. For example, some practices in McAllen offer evening or weekend appointments to cater to working families’ schedules.
